Hello. I'm sure many of you are asking what was meant by "Sandbox."
Well, if you have played the original Hello Neighbor game, you are allowed to pick up a gigantic chunk of objects in the game.
They let you experiment with whatever you wanted to. You could even fill up containers with water and pour it out. Why? Because you could.
I want HN2 to go back to the Sandbox element, and tweak it. I'd love to experiment with things again like the good old days.
I wanna be able to pick up cones and alarm clocks. Interact with random things just to see what happens.
I hope the developers take this into consideration. I hope it's even POSSIBLE to do even a sliver of this stuff.
The town of Raven Brooks should be... Well, as said in the past... your playground.
Elaboration For Mechanics:
- Pick Up Most Objects (minus obvious ones like light switches that can't be picked up.)
- Openable Drawers (they don't always need something in them.)
- Fillable Water Containers (back to school had this, but it should be possible in the base game.)
- More Fun Objects (stuff like ropes.)
- Interactable Objects (things like stoves you can put kettles onto)
